Ian Denham speaks at PEOPIL Conference in Amsterdam

In April 2016, Ian Denham, the head of Chambers’ Travel law team, was invited to speak at the Pan European Organisation of Personal Injury Lawyers (PEOPIL) in Amsterdam.

The conference was attended by leading lawyers from across Europe and beyond.

Together with Gerben Janson and Tibor Pataky, lawyers from the Netherland and Hungary respectively, Ian provided a seminar comparing how the laws of England, Hungary and the Netherland compare and contrast in respect of fatal accident claims.

Ian is a committee member of the PEOPIL Young Lawyers Group and Secretary to the PEOPIL RTA & Whiplash EEG.
